Britney Spears has made it clear that she is not happy about the conclusion to her latest legal issues.

The music icon has been having ongoing legal issues with her father Jamie Spears over the conservatorship she suffered through during the most popular time of her career.

When news broke of what Britney Spears had to go through, fans were left stunned, and many offered their support to the star.

In November 2021, those same fans were delighted to see Spears released from her 13-year-long conservatorship, however, legal issues with her father persisted.

These issues were thought to be ending after it was announced last week that the pair had settled the issues out of court.

Speaking to People, the pair’s attorneys said they settled for an undisclosed sum Los Angeles Superior Court on Thursday, April 25.

However, Spears has thrown a spanner in the works and took to social media to clarify that she was not happy about the situation.

This is despite the fact that her attorney, Mathew S. Rosengart, said the settlement was an important step forward for the singer’s freedom.

“Although the conservatorship was terminated in November, 2021, her wish for freedom is now truly complete,” he said.

“As she desired, her freedom now includes that she will no longer need to attend or be involved with court or entangled with legal proceedings in this matter.”

The music star has since deleted her Instagram page, not long after claiming she will never truly receive justice.

In the picture, Spears complained of severe nerve damage and told her fans of the ongoing health issues she now faces.

“I was actually right about nerve damage in my back!!!'” she said in the caption.

“I have to get [acupuncture] every day of my life now!!! Words and thinking too hard make it worse!!! If people only knew how I've had to crawl to my own door one time!!!"

Britney continued: “My family hurt me!!! There has been no justice and probably never will be!!! The people who sat and did absolutely nothing when they did that for four months are smooth sailing!!!"

As chilling as this message was, it was made even more concerning when Britney shared her latest book recommendation.

Posting the cover of former actress Jennette McCurdy's I'm Glad My Mom Died, Britney captioned the pic, ‘Stay nice folks! Good book'.

This has led some fans to come to the conclusion Britney has felt some affinity to McCurdy’s story as the book details the abuse the actress face at the hands of her mother who died in 2013.

UNILAD has previously contacted both Britney Spears and Jamie Spears’ representatives for comment.
